WebJul 1, 1994 · Each piece of step flashing going up the chimney should overlap the lower piece by at least 1-1/2 in. For example, a homeowner … WebOct 27, 2006 · Proper flashing around a chimney includes two layers. The first is called step flashing: Sections of L-shaped sheet metal are woven into the shingle courses and lapped up the side of the chimney. Next …

You should use a chisel to remove any … thermoplastic tapeWebJun 17, 2009 · We just had this problem on a remodel we're doing, a floor to ceiling stone chimney in a kitchen. We got the sheetrock to within about 1/2" of the stone and then filled the space with backer rod stuck in about 3/4". Over that we pointed the gap with Structo-lite lightweight mortar. toy truck talkWebJan 31, 2024 · Add step flashing and the chimney saddle: Install flashing around the corners Family Handyman Snip and bend a piece of prebent 8-in. square step flashing … thermoplastic temperature curvetoy trucks woodenWebFeb 28, 2024 · Seal the chimney bricks Spray the brick with water repellent Family Handyman Start at the bottom of the chimney and spray the brick until the excess repellent runs down about 8 in. below the spray line.
